  4. Scott1234 New Member

    There are a ton of cards you could potentially get. I would suggest Chase Freedom and Chase Freedom Unlimited. Chase Freedom earns 5 points/dollar in rotating categories (advertised as 5% cash back) and Chase Freedom Unlimited earns 1.5 points/dollar (advertised as 1.5% cash back) on everything. Neither card has an annual fee and each has a 15,000 point bonus after only $500 spend. You can transfer the points you get through those cards to your Sapphire Preferred.

    Use Chase Sapphire Preferred for dining and travel, Chase Freedom for the 5x bonus category, and Freedom Unlimited for everything else. Then transfer all the points to your Sapphire Preferred account.

    **It’s not clear from your post if you got the Sapphire Reserve or Preferred, but the same strategy with Freedom and Freedom Unlimited works for both.
